Transaction fa18769c52609b79ebe35c55e264c91a9120f2fbed0574ed20aae37ff1965f53
2 Input
2 Outputs
- fa18769c52609b79ebe35c55e264c91a9120f2fbed0574ed20aae37ff1965f53:0
- fa18769c52609b79ebe35c55e264c91a9120f2fbed0574ed20aae37ff1965f53:1
value 1000820
address 185KfgXGaA37hLCeAoEWveRKqDtbZpGP6r
value 16552000
address 1MjPY3z42cSECt4ZBid5RjCyTWwmRoeWh1